  9. Exactly. I use Gamakatsu in 1/8 to 1/4. Another thing I like to use with smaller swimbaits are the Megabass Okashira Screwheads. Also keep in mind that 2.8 fat impact is the smallest I have used. I have not used the 2” that you were interested in. I also rig up the 3” keitech Easy Shiner the same way and they are pretty tiny too.

  21. ALX use mid micro guides. So it’s bigger than standard micro guides. Leader knots are not a problem. I have multiple rods in both the Zolos and Ikos series and love them.
